It was four days after she’d dug the graves that Alyssa decided it was time to find out what it felt like to take a life. Elizabeth Olsen, Bustamente’s nine-year-old neighbor, was walking home from a friend’s house (ironically the friend was Alyssa’s half sister) when Bustamente grabbed her, beat her, strangled her, stabbed her and then slit her throat and wrists. She then dumped her body into one of the two graves
